Fundraising and Sponsors
The Longmont Outlawz Baseball Club is operated as a nonprofit organization and is currently in the application process for IRS tax exempt status designation.  All funds acquired will be utilized to cover the costs of uniforms, tournament entry fees, updating and supplying new equipment.  Additionally, funds will be used toward items including, but not limited to the development and maintenance of team website, donor recognition, team trailer, team meals, and tournament supplies.

Though all monies will be deposited into one bank account, overseen by the President and Club Treasurer, it is expected that each player and family take an equal and active role in fundraising for the Longmont Outlawz Baseball Club.  The program goal for the 2009 season will be between $30,000 - $35,000 total for the three teams.  Once the nonprofit tax status is granted by the IRS, all donors will gain a tax deduction for their donations.

Donors will be recognized at several levels:

Bronze Level - $50 - $500
Donors will be recognized on the sponsor page of the website, and receive a donor recognition card/team photo signed by all of the players as well as a team baseball hat.

Silver Level - $501 - $1,000
Bronze level recognition plus sponsors name on all three (9U, 10U and 11U) team banners

Gold Level - $1,001 - $2,500
Silver level recognition plus plaque and team photo, as well as an Outlawz team sweatshirt or jacket

Platinum Level - greater than $2,500
Gold level recognition plus name displayed on team trailer once purchased
